Thinking back on it, Aldo was on a similar career trajectory to Khabib until he got KO'd by Conor. Aldo was one of the most dominant champions, there was a fear factor around him with the amount of highlight KO's on his resume, he had an awesome combination of defensive wrestling and elite stand up (at the time) and it just seemed like he was going to keep destroying dudes.
Not at all saying Khabib would've eventually met his match like Aldo but Aldo definitely met his match not once but twice. Although he never fought Conor again, it was hard to believe Conor couldn't beat Aldo again and he was thoroughly beaten by a similar long opponent in Holloway.
He was one of my favourite fighters of all time and it was sad to see his post-Conor career but his highlights will live on

Conor/Aldo was probably my biggest MMA letdown. All that waiting for one punch. I wanted Aldo to win, but mostly I just wanted to see them fight. Kind of interesting that they were a combined 44-3 going into that fight and a combined 9-10 after.

100%. One of the most hyped up bouts in history, with all the back and forth during the "world tour" press events and two of the best strikers in MMA going head to head. I imagined it going a multitude of ways but I didn't anticipate it ending in 13s the way it did. I felt genuine sadness for Aldo after that KO and seeing footage backstage of him shedding tears.
And to your point, it's always sad to see relatively dominant fighters have one big time L and never looking the same again. On that topic, Max Holloway's career wasn't too dissimilar. Looked dominant after a couple of early career stumbled (against Conor no less) and looked like he would be a long reigning champ until I he met his match in Volkanovski but it's possible he lost something in the fight against Poirier at a higher weight. The guy went 20-3 until the Dustin fight and then went 3-4 since.
Talking about biggest MMA letdowns, I'd put Overeem vs Bigfoot up there too. There was so much spectacle and fanfare around one of the biggest HW talented in MMA finally coming to the UFC and he answered those doubters with a trucking of Brock (a lesser version of him but still) and I thought he was going to be a dominant HW champ because no one at the time at the combination of high level of striking, grappling and experience that he brought. The only thing he didn't have which has been his Achilles heel is that chin
In terms of MMA letdowns I'd have to go something like:
1. Aldo/Conor - the hype was unreal
2. Overeem/Bigfoot
3. Fedor's surprise L to Werdum then B2B KOs to Bigfoot and Hendo
